首页 | 官方网站   微博 | 高级检索  
相似文献
 共查询到20条相似文献,搜索用时 187 毫秒
1.
介绍了COM和CORBA这两种分布式应用平台的不同特点,从理论上阐述了这两种用平台互操作的可行性.当建立一个分布式对象解决方案时,COM和CORBA都有其各自的优点,COM是组件体系的主流,CORBA是远程体系结构主流.只有清楚认识到每种技术的优点才能在任何情况下做出合适的选择.为了使COM和CORBA的优势都得到发挥,可以让COM和CORBA对象实现互操作,即实现COM和CORBA的桥接.最后给出一个在Delphi下实现的一个COM和CORBA桥接的简单例子,说明如何在Delphi中实现COM和CORBA的桥接.  相似文献   

2.
EJB和CORBA互操作的实现   总被引:3,自引:0,他引:3  
文章简要介绍了EJB和CORBA这两种分布式应用平台,分析了这两种平台上的应用进行互操作的可能性。提出了一种在J2EE应用服务器中通过添加CORBA服务实现EJB和CORBA互操作的方法。  相似文献   

3.
EJB规范和CORBA规范是目前三层或多层结构的主要组件开发结构。EJB组件是基于JAVA的组件规范,而CORBA是与语言无关的组件规范。在一个大的复杂的应用系统中,通常可能会有这两种组件同时存在,因此它们之间的互操作是人们必须考虑的问题。这种互操作包括JAVA客户调用CORBA对象或非JAVA客户调用EJB对象,以及EJB对象与CORBA对象之间的互操作。  相似文献   

4.
Web服务集成分布式对象模型的探索与实现   总被引:3,自引:0,他引:3  
高玲  张志浩 《计算机工程》2004,30(14):44-46,97
提出了一种Wed服务集成分布式对象(CORBA、DCOM/COM)模型的框架,研究了在SOAP消息调用和CORBA服务对象实现中涉及到的URI和IOR的映射机制以及操作映射和数据类型映射方法,基于Apache SOAP平台实现了Wed服务集成CORBA对象。  相似文献   

5.
基于多界面的COM/CORBA互操作   总被引:4,自引:0,他引:4  
兑继英  汪芸  顾冠群 《软件学报》2000,11(4):540-544
在OMG(object management group)的COM(common object model)/CORBA(common object request broker architecture)互操作规范中,COM/CORBA互操作采用桥的方式实现.尽管这种方法适用范围较广,但其性能较差,无法实现透明的对象生命周期映射,而且没有解决COM和CORBA应用程序的移植问题.该文提出一种基于多界面对象集成方法的COM/CORBA互操作模型,使客户可以直接访问异种对象,从而提高互操作的性能,增强互操作  相似文献   

6.
COM技术是原来微软为了解决组件调用而推出的一种解决方法.但在微软新的开发战略.NEI、平台下.没有沿用原来的COM技术.而是采用了一种新的技术:程序集方法。为了在,NET的开发环境下调用原来用COM技术实现组件的方法,文中介绍了,NET中的运行库可调用包装(RCW)技术,说明了如何用这一技术来解决这一问题,用Delphi6新建了一个COM组件,演示了在NFT的平台下利用RCW技术如何调用COM组件,说明了此方法的运用。例子证明利用RCW技术就能很好地在,NET框架的类对象中实现对COM对象的引用。  相似文献   

7.
COM/DCOM与CORBA互操作的实现   总被引:2,自引:0,他引:2  
COM/DCOM和CORBA的异构性决定了COM/DCOM对象和CORBA对象间不可能实现相互通讯。本文应用刚出现的SOAP技术,实现COM/DCOM和CORBA的互操作。  相似文献   

8.
詹卫华 《计算机科学》2002,29(Z2):142-143
软件组件技术是面向对象技术的最新发展,它具有开放性、集成性、灵活性、模块性、可管理性、安全性和透明性等特点.将软件组件技术应用于包括分布式在内的网络系统,这是网络计算技术的最新进展,即分布式对象技术.在基于这种技术所建立的应用系统,其基本工作(计算)单元就是分布式对象,也就是组件.这种应用系统由于具有分布式计算的特征,它与传统的集中计算系统相比具备更好的灵活性、可靠性、性能价格比、可扩展性.分布式对象目前存在两种主流技术:OMG(对象管理集团)的CORBA(公共对象请求代理体系结构)和Microsoft的COM/DCOM(分布式对象模型).基于这两种技术编写的组件都与具体的实现语言无关,组件间能进行有效的互操作,但CORBA提供跨平台支持,COM/DCOM则局限于微软操作系统.  相似文献   

9.
异构分布式对象互操作模型研究   总被引:1,自引:0,他引:1  
分布式对象技术,如EJB(EnterpriseJavaBeans)、CORBA(CommonObjectRequestBrokerArchitecture)、COM(CommonObjectModel),允许运行在一台机器上的对象被不同计算机上的客户端应用程序使用。该文在研究上述三种主流分布式对象标准及其两两互操作技术的基础上,提出了一种三种标准间互操作的模型及总体设计,并实现了桥中当已经得到某种标准的客户调用请求后对另外标准对象的调用。  相似文献   

10.
微软公司近日宣布,微软的“面向对象标准”--“部件对象模型”COM将支持多平台而不是仅仅支持Windows操作系统,并将与另一套面向对象标准CORBA实现互操作。 COM是一种与语言不相关的对象模型,它能够定义许多类型的服务,包括分布式对象支持和标准服务界面。该标准已在全球1.5亿多套系统上广泛采用。COM是能够提供开发人员和终端用户所需的详细开放性规范、可靠  相似文献   

11.
CORBA和DCE互操作技术   总被引:1,自引:0,他引:1  
OSF的分布式计算环境(DCE)和OMG的通用对象请求代理体系(CORBA)是当今中间件的两大主流技术。它们都能屏蔽分布工系统中存在的异构性,开发分布式应用程序。而且,它们 将在很长的一段时间内共存下去。为了解决更高层的中间件平台之间的异构性,文中介绍了一些实现CORBA与DCE互操作的研究工作,并讨论了在应用层基于应用对象-桥来实现DCE与CORBA互操作的方法。首先,文中给出了桥的基本概念和3  相似文献   

12.
异构环境下分布组件的对象互操作性的研究   总被引:4,自引:1,他引:4  
分析了三种目前主要的分布组件模型的特点、体系结构和通信模型。重点讨论了COM/DCOM,CORBA和RMI/EJB三种组件之间的互操作能力,最后给出了一个异构环境下的分布式组件的交互模型。  相似文献   

13.
StarOSGi:一种OSGi分布式扩展中间件   总被引:2,自引:0,他引:2  
随着应用范畴从单个结点扩展到普适计算、企业计算等分布式环境,OSGi技术需要提供对远程服务访问的支持。在保留其面向服务、动态性、轻量级等已有优点的前提下,如何为OSGi技术体系提供有效的分布式扩展,是研究者所面临的重要挑战。现有OSGi分布式扩展研究工作存在着对编程模型具有明显侵入性、不支持与非OSGi系统互操作等共性问题。以CORBA中间件技术为基础,以非侵入性、通用性和良好互操作性为目标,提出了基于CORBA的OSGi分布式扩展模型,进而基于CORBA动态调用和Java反射技术设计了一个支持OSGi分布式扩展的中间件StarOSGi。该中间件保持了OSGi原有面向服务的编程模型和轻量级特点,能够透明地将集中式的OSGi应用转变为分布式应用,并且支持OSGi应用与遗留CORBA应用的互操作,具有明显的性能优势。  相似文献   

14.
分布式对象技术为网络计算平台上软件的开发提供了强有力的解决方案,形成了三种主流技术,即COM/DCOM、Java和CORBA.本文介绍了分布对象技术,分析了CORBA技术的体系结构,并对上述三种技术加以比较,最后给出基于CORBA开发应用程序的步骤,为分布式对象技术的应用实施提供了参考依据.  相似文献   

15.
CORBA技术剖析及其应用   总被引:6,自引:2,他引:6  
为了满足复杂的、大型的分布式应用开发的需求 ,作为基于组件对象模型的分布式技术规范 ,CORBA和COM/DCOM技术被广泛采用。主要分析CORBA技术的标准、结构、特点及其作用 ,并提出了CORBA对象的具体实现方法 ;同时也给出了CORBA技术和COM/DCOM技术相应的对比  相似文献   

16.
关于CORBA与移动代理结合用于网络管理的研究   总被引:2,自引:0,他引:2  
CORBA和移动代理是目前在分布式网络管理领域中应用得比较广泛的两种技术。在实际应用与研究领域中,它们都在不同的方面呈现出了各自的优势。但是,这两种技术又都存在着不同程度的缺陷。为了弥补移动代理和CORBA的缺陷从而提高网络管理的性能,又出现了一种新的研究方向——将CORBA和移动代理结合起来共用于分布式网络管理。将对目前的三种解决方案作简要介绍,并借鉴其中一种方案,在此基础上进行具体的程序开发,主要针对于CORBA命名服务在这个方案中的作用来进行详细说明。  相似文献   

17.
CORBA与WWW的集成   总被引:10,自引:0,他引:10  
Internet/Intranet的兴起及蓬勃发展极大地改变了人们的生活、学习和工作方式。网络提供给人们的不仅是大量的信息和娱乐活动,而且也带来了无限商机。为了在WWW上进行实时可伸缩的事务处理,实现电子贸易,Web必须要做到能实现实时的事务处理,具有高度的可缩放性和可扩展性,并且能与已有的C/S  相似文献   

18.
DCOM与CORBA是目前广泛使用的分布式技术,在开发大型的企业级分布式应用系统时,优先考虑使用的分布式技术就是DCOM或CORBA这两种中间件技术。有时一个系统需要同时使用DCOM与CORBA。由于这两者在具体的技术实现上有较大差别,使得它们在跨平台的互联时,不能直接实现DCOM与CORBA的互访。因此,如何实现系统中DCOM与CORBA直接通信成为一个关键问题。提出了一种实现DCOM和CORBA通信的桥接框架,是一种"动态桥",所需的桥接口可以随时添加到桥里,它解决了DCOM和CORBA之间不能通信的问题。  相似文献   

19.
基于CCM的软件构件组装技术的研究   总被引:2,自引:0,他引:2  
OMG在推出的CORBA3.0规范中提出了一个构件模型(CCM)。CORBA构件不仅定义了对外提供的功能,而且还定义了构件所需要的外部功能,使得构件可以利用接口进行组装。同时CCM借鉴了EJB、COM等构件模型的优点,并充分利用了CORBA的开放性。本文在对CORBA构件模型以及模型组装框架中的相关技术进行研究的基础上,努力探索基于CCM的构件组装在系统开发中的应用。  相似文献   

20.
组件技术模型的协作化   总被引:2,自引:0,他引:2  
首先介绍了几种在软件开发中实现协作化成熟的组件技术,如COM、Java语言和CORBA,然后详细讨论了XML作为一种组件技术的特性和它实现协作的优越性。  相似文献   

设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司    京ICP备09084417号-23

京公网安备 11010802026262号